How can you tell when a hydraulic filter needs to be changed?

The only way to know when the oil needs to be changed is through oil analysis. A similar situation applies to hydraulic filters. If you change them based on schedule, you’re changing them either too early or too late.

Where is the best place to avoid a hydraulic filter?

There are two hydraulic filter locations that do more harm than good and can rapidly destroy the very components they were installed to protect. These filter locations which should be avoided are the pump inlet and drain lines from the housings of piston pumps and motors.

Can a clogged intake line cause a hydraulic failure?

In extreme cases, cavitation can cause mechanical failure of system components. While cavitation can occur just about anywhere within a hydraulic circuit, it commonly occurs at the pump. A clogged inlet strainer or restricted intake line will cause the fluid in the intake line to vaporize.
